    Ever had a hankering for some fresh fish and chips? Well, we were driving through West Kelowna and…read morefound "Buy the Sea," which surprised us with a menu that not only included fish and chips, but lots of fresh seafood to take home as well. The small restaurant/market offered different kinds of fish and chips at different price points. There was Cod, Haddock, Halibut, Prawns and Oysters, and we chose to split the Haddock and chips, with extra coleslaw and tartar sauce. The Haddock arrived quickly and hot, with a piece for each of us, and a handful of fries - even for a split dish, there were really large portions. The fish was perfectly fried, and inside, tender and melted in my mouth. The chips were crispy, and I enjoyed dipping them in both the ketchup and tartar. They also provided both white and malt vinegar which I appreciated. After lunch, we perused the market area and saw there were giant crab legs, octopus, lots of fresh fish, poke, smoked fish and crab. I had my eye on the sushi-grade Ahi which I will take home next time to make my own sushi. There were also jars of sauces and dressings, and I spied ghost pepper sauce for the next time I need a good flavor boost. The prices were reasonable, and everything seemed fresh and clean. Looking forward to returning!

    Came here for lunch finally as we had always drove past this place. It did not disappoint! It is a…read morelittle whole in the wall attached to a seafood market and also has it's own patio. Happy Hour is 1p to 4p so we were able to get some specials. We had 6 cod tacos, seafood stew, clams and mussels, Caesar Salad, fries, and half dozen oysters. Everything tasted really good. The stew was a bit spicy and very flavourful - even my son who doesn't usually like spicy had a lot. My wife said the oysters was the best she's had in Kelowna so far. Tacos were really good - tapas size and very tasty. They had forgotten our salad but managed to make it quickly when we mentioned it. Restaurant has a really laid back atmosphere so things are a bit slow. But food is delish. Glad we came.
